Alex Van Enis is an Associate Lecturer in Sport and Exercise Science at the College of Science and Engineering. His research focuses on biomechanical analysis of resistance training exercises and their impact on athletic performance, particularly in countermovement jump mechanics.
Key research output includes a 2023 study published in the Journal of Functional Morphology and Kinesiology, co-authored with experts like Renata Jirovska and Anthony D. Kay. This work explores how different squat training modalities affect subsequent jump performance.
